WebWithin the Moon's penumbra, only part of the Sun's disk is obscured. This means that the penumbra has a considerably lighter shade than the umbra, where the Sun is completely covered. However, the penumbral shadow's light level is not uniform. It is much darker in the areas adjacent to the umbra than at the edges.

Webumbra - The umbra is the darkest part of the Moon's shadow. From within the umbra, the Sun is completely blocked by the Moon as in the case of a total eclipse. This contrasts with the penumbra, where the Sun is only partially blocked resulting in a partial eclipse. Hybrid Hybrid solar eclipses are the most rare and occur when the eclipse changes from an annular eclipse to … good samsung phones in indiaWebDuring a solar eclipse, the moon casts two shadows on Earth. The first shadow is called the umbra. This shadow gets smaller as it reaches Earth. It is the dark center of the moon’s shadow. The second shadow is called the penumbra. The penumbra gets larger as it reaches Earth. People standing in the penumbra will see a partial eclipse. chest pain sinus bradycardia
